All living things are made up of organic molecules. The carbon element, which is found in all organic molecules, is the basic unit of life.
Organic chemistry is the chemistry of compounds of Carbon. Carbon is [almost] unique in its ability to form -C-C-C-C-C- etc. chains. Attach Hydrogens, and the basic structural bio-unit is -CH2- .
